summaryrefslogtreecommitdiff
path: root/tests/SString_Test.cpp
diff options
context:
space:
mode:
authorirfan <irfan@ae88bc3d-4319-0410-8dbf-d08b4c9d3795>1998-11-19 06:31:57 +0000
committerirfan <irfan@ae88bc3d-4319-0410-8dbf-d08b4c9d3795>1998-11-19 06:31:57 +0000
commit37ca19ecbb89b2cdfbd6eda8a7664cdca9b9688f (patch)
tree937d70c7e0071f4956f236c83c2aa012d52aedc8 /tests/SString_Test.cpp
parent668ab2b34e957a07a9bdc9db38989710888523f4 (diff)
downloadATCD-37ca19ecbb89b2cdfbd6eda8a7664cdca9b9688f.tar.gz
*** empty log message ***
Diffstat (limited to 'tests/SString_Test.cpp')
-rw-r--r--tests/SString_Test.cpp9
1 files changed, 9 insertions, 0 deletions
diff --git a/tests/SString_Test.cpp b/tests/SString_Test.cpp
index 786b5b1ce0d..92172eeede6 100644
--- a/tests/SString_Test.cpp
+++ b/tests/SString_Test.cpp
@@ -44,10 +44,13 @@ main (int, ASYS_TCHAR *[])
ACE_ASSERT (s1 != s5);
ACE_ASSERT (s1.strstr (s2) == -1);
ACE_ASSERT (s1.strstr (s3) == 2);
+ ACE_ASSERT (s3.strstr (s1) == -1);
ACE_ASSERT (s1.strstr (s4) == 1);
ACE_ASSERT (s1.find (s3) == 2);
+ ACE_ASSERT (s3.find (s1) == ACE_CString::npos);
ACE_ASSERT (s1.find (s3, 2) == 0);
+ ACE_ASSERT (s3.find (s1, 1) == ACE_CString::npos);
ACE_ASSERT (s1.find (s2) == ACE_CString::npos);
ACE_ASSERT (s1.find ('o') == 4);
ACE_ASSERT (s1.rfind ('l') == 3);
@@ -65,10 +68,13 @@ main (int, ASYS_TCHAR *[])
ACE_ASSERT (s1 != s5);
ACE_ASSERT (s1.strstr (s2) == -1);
ACE_ASSERT (s1.strstr (s3) == 2);
+ ACE_ASSERT (s3.strstr (s1) == -1);
ACE_ASSERT (s1.strstr (s4) == 1);
ACE_ASSERT (s1.find (s3) == 2);
+ ACE_ASSERT (s3.find (s1) == ACE_CString::npos);
ACE_ASSERT (s1.find (s3, 2) == 0);
+ ACE_ASSERT (s3.find (s1, 1) == ACE_CString::npos);
ACE_ASSERT (s1.find (s2) == ACE_CString::npos);
ACE_ASSERT (s1.find ('o') == 4);
ACE_ASSERT (s1.rfind ('l') == 3);
@@ -86,10 +92,13 @@ main (int, ASYS_TCHAR *[])
ACE_ASSERT (s1 != s5);
ACE_ASSERT (s1.strstr (s2) == -1);
ACE_ASSERT (s1.strstr (s3) == 2);
+ ACE_ASSERT (s3.strstr (s1) == -1);
ACE_ASSERT (s1.strstr (s4) == 1);
ACE_ASSERT (s1.find (s3) == 2);
+ ACE_ASSERT (s3.find (s1) == ACE_WString::npos);
ACE_ASSERT (s1.find (s3, 2) == 0);
+ ACE_ASSERT (s3.find (s1, 1) == ACE_WString::npos);
ACE_ASSERT (s1.find (s2) == ACE_WString::npos);
ACE_ASSERT (s1.find ('o') == 4);
ACE_ASSERT (s1.rfind ('l') == 3);